People raise their cups to each other throughout the grounds of a festival.
At first glance, the cups filled with drinks in their hands appear to be perfectly ordinary plastic cups.
These cups used at the urban music festival CENTRAL MUSIC & ENTERTAINMENT FESTIVAL 2026 actually hold new potential for chemical recycling. The cups were made with mass-balance-approach* renewable plastics. Their debut at the festival was a bold step to push forward a cycle from material selection to recycling based on these renewable plastics, backed by a desire "not to compromise on fun or the environment." Working toward mechanisms for sustainably reducing environmental impacts while also having fun will shine a light on the future of environmentally conscious materials and entertainment.
*This is a method of allocating the characteristics of specific raw materials, such as biomass resources, to a portion of the product based on the input amount of those materials when they are mixed with non-specific raw materials during the distribution and processing stages from raw materials to products.
